UVA Decides to Reinstate Sullivan

The University of Virginia Board of Visitors has unanimously voted to reinstate Teresa Sullivan as president.

The board announced last Thursday it would vote Tuesday on whether to retain Sullivan, whose resignation is effective Aug. 15. Ten of the university's 11 school deans, as well as the Faculty Senate, called for Sullivan's reinstatement, while other groups have condemned the board for its handling of the situation.

Meanwhile, Rector Helen Dragas elaborated on the reasoning behind Sullivan's ouster last week, saying Sullivan was not addressing financial pressures and other challenges quickly enough.

Dragas admitted the board could have handled the firing better, saying: "we did the right thing, the wrong way."
